Food is a favorite subject of mine and deserves to be on a stamp. Two stamps are featured, click here for more information, each featuring a typical dish in Luxembourg.
The first is a primary national dish called Judd matt Gaardebounen. Whats that you say? Collar of smoked pork with marsh beans and brown sauce! Yummy. The second stamp features Feierstengszalot, a small delicacy of hard-boiled eggs and gherkins. This salad is made up of boiled and diced breast of beef covered with a lightly creamed vinaigrette dressing. As they say…Bon appétit !
